site stats

C 連結リスト 初期化

WebMay 28, 2024 · 目次 Listクラスの使い方 Listオブジェクトの宣言と初期化 要素の追加(Add) 要素の挿入(Insert) 同じ型のコレクションと結合する(AddRange) 要素をすべて削除する(Clear) インデックスを指定して要素を削除する(RemoveAt) 値を指定して要素を削除する(Remove) リストの要素数を取得する(Count) 要素の値を変更す … WebJun 25, 2014 · C++11では、 unique_ptr shared_ptr weak_ptr の3種のスマートポインタが新たに追加された。. これらのスマートポインタは、いずれもメモリの動的確保の利用の際に生じる多くの危険性を低減する目的で使用されるが、それぞれ独自の考え方と機能を持っている ...

ポインタのNULLでの初期化によるエラー

WebC言語でプログラムを書くときは、プログラムの実行速度を少しでも速くしたい場合がほとんどですから、その必要がなくても、構造体を関数に渡すときは、構造体をさすポインタを渡す方法が好まれるようです。 ... 次に、この構造体をリストの末尾に連結 ... WebJan 13, 2024 · [c言語]線形リストの追加と削除を行う関数[コード付き] (2024/10/22再編集済)今日は線形リストを実装してみます。ゴリゴリにポインタを使うのでそこは注意。ま … oxford comma unnecessary https://houseofshopllc.com

うさぎでもわかる配列と連結リスト 工業大学生ももやまのうさ …

WebJul 23, 2024 · このページでは、データ構造の1つである “リスト構造” について解説していきます!. データ構造やアルゴリズムなどの授業で必ず学ぶのが、このリスト構造です … WebJan 18, 2024 · 構文:コレクションのインスタンス化と同時に要素を追加するには?. [C#/VB].NET TIPS. 「コレクションを作成して、それにいちいち要素を追加して」というのは面倒だ。. そうではなく、コレクションの作成と同時にその要素を追加する方法を解説 … WebMar 25, 2024 · リスト構造体の使い方. 構造体を作成したら、次はそれを使っていきます。. その方法を実際にプログラムを書いて解説していきます。. ここでは、生徒の各教科の … oxford dallas crib

もう一度基礎からC言語 第31回 データ構造(10)~構造体をポイン …

Category:連結リストの初期化について - teratail[テラテイル]

Tags:C 連結リスト 初期化

C 連結リスト 初期化

C# で List を文字列に変換する Delft スタック

Webこの出口ルーチンに dfsndmx0 と名前を付け、steplib 連結に組み込まれているライブラリー内にそれをリンクすることができます。 また、IMS.PROCLIB データ・セットの DFSDF xxx メンバーの USER_EXITS セクションの EXITDEF パラメーターを指定して 1 つ以上の … WebSep 19, 2024 · 今天小編給大家帶來c語言難點--連結串列的講解,一步一步教你從零開始寫C語言連結串列---構建一個連結串列。. 為什麼要學習連結串列?. 連結串列主要有以下 …

C 連結リスト 初期化

Did you know?

Web構造体をつなぐ. 以上のことを踏まえて、構造体をポインタで次々につないでいく処理を書くと、リスト1のようになります。. result *p, *start; として構造体型のポインタを2つ宣言しています。. pは繰り返し処理の作業用、startは構造体をつないだリストの先頭 ... WebList の結合方法. リストオブジェクト1.AddRange(リストオブジェクト2); リストオブジェクト1 の 末尾に リストオブジェクト2 の内容が追加されます。. リストオブジェクト2 の 内容は変更されません。. リストオブジェクト内の 順序 は維持されます。. サンプル ...

WebNov 26, 2024 · 初期化子リストを使った初期化の注意点として、この初期化ではナル文字を明示的に指定する必要があります。 ↑の初期化子リストの末尾にある「\0」というのが … WebSep 18, 2024 · 配列はどんな時に使うか? C言語では配列は色々なシーンで使われます。 char型の配列を定義する場合は、主に定義した変数を変更可能な文字列として扱いたい場合に使われます。. char型の配列の定義方法. C言語のchar型の配列の定義方法を見てみます。 このchar型の配列の定義方法は複数あり ...

WebJul 5, 2016 · 接下來我們就可以利用c語言中的結構來設計節點 . 1.建立3節點的鏈結串列 . 上述範例是以靜態的方式來配置, 也就是程式在編譯時已經配置好記憶空間給每一個節點 … WebDec 11, 2024 · 連結リストのプログラムです 挿入、追加、削除の関数を作り、 switch文で数字を入力して 0=全てを初期化 1=追加 2=ひょうじ 3=削除 9=終了 ができるように実装しました。 0の初期化以外はうまくいきましたが、どうしてもfree関数が機能してくれま …

WebApr 5, 2024 · リストの初期化. リストの初期化が行われるのは、変数が中かっこで囲まれた初期化子リストを使用して初期化されるときです。 中かっこで囲まれたリストは次の …

WebSep 5, 2024 · list_head構造体の初期化 list_head構造体の要素の追加と削除 まとめ 連結リスト 連結リスト(linked list) とは,順序付きデータ構造として定義されるデータ構造 … イベント 用品 レンタル 静岡http://www.den.t.u-tokyo.ac.jp/ad_prog/struct/ イベント 用意するものWebJul 26, 2024 · 詳細はここでは省略しますが、連結リスト構造における head に追加する head を削除する tail に追加する といった処理を用いることで、以下のように簡単に実 … oxford dale alcockWebApr 6, 2024 · 配列要素の型と要素の数を指定する new 演算子を使用して、1 次元配列を作成します。. 次の例では、5 つの整数の配列を宣言しています。. C#. int[] array = new int[5]; この配列は、 array [0] から array [4] の要素を含んでいます。. 配列の要素は、要素型の 既 … イベント 用語WebJan 13, 2024 · ここからは前回の線形リストの時と同様につなぎ変えを行なっています。 list *p = *tail; p->next = new; new->prev = p; new->next = NULL; prevが増えただけで特に変わったところはないのですね。 不安な場合は是非前回の記事をチェックしてください! ! そして最後にtailの指す場所を変更します。 *tail = new; 新しいノードが末尾にくるの … イベント用 紙WebDec 6, 2024 · C#のListの初期化方法 Listを初期化するには以下のように記載します。 C# List list = new List() 1 Listlist=newList() 配列とは違って … oxford data science mastersWebMar 21, 2024 · この記事では「 【C言語入門】配列の使い方まとめ(初期化、代入、宣言、コピー) 」といった内容について、誰でも理解できるように解説します。この記事を読めば、あなたの悩みが解決するだけじゃなく、新たな気付きも発見できることでしょう。お悩みの方はぜひご一読ください。 イベント用 袋